However, when we examined the association with moderate or greater hearing loss (>40 dB HL), those in the highest quintile of dietary vitamin A intake had a 47% reduced odds of having hearing loss compared to those in the lowest quintile of intake, multivariable-adjusted OR 0.53 (CI 0.30-0.92), with a significant trend observed across the quintiles (P for trend = 0.04).

Dietary antioxidant intake is associated with the prevalence but not incidence of age-related hearing loss.
